package gnu.x11.test;

import gnu.x11.GC;
import gnu.x11.Pixmap;
import gnu.x11.extension.render.DrawablePicture;
import gnu.x11.extension.render.PictFormat;
import gnu.x11.extension.render.Render;
import gnu.x11.extension.render.Picture;


/**
 * Test blending in X Rendering Extension.
 *
 * 

Modified from blend.c in render sample * code by Keith Packard. * * @see * screenshot * * @see * help output */ public class Blend extends Graphics { public GC alpha_gc, color_gc; public Picture alpha_picture, color_picture, window_picture; public Pixmap alpha_pixmap, color_pixmap; public Render render; public Blend (String [] args) throws gnu.x11.extension.NotFoundException { super (args, 255, 255); about ("0.1", "test blending in RENDER", "Stephen Tse ", "http://escher.sourceforge.net/"); if (help_option) return; render = new Render (display); PictFormat pf1; alpha_pixmap = new Pixmap (window, window.width, window.height, 8); color_pixmap = new Pixmap (window, 1, 1, 24); alpha_gc = new GC (alpha_pixmap); color_gc = new GC (color_pixmap); // window picture (TODO: find visual) PictFormat.Template pf0 = new PictFormat.Template (); pf0.set_depth (display.default_screen.root_depth ()); pf1 = render.picture_format (pf0, true); window_picture = render.create_picture (window, pf1, DrawablePicture.Attributes.EMPTY); // alpha picture pf0.clear (); pf0.set_depth (8); pf0.set_type (PictFormat.Type.DIRECT); pf0.set_direct(0, 0, 0, 0, 0, 0, 0, 0xff); pf1 = render.picture_format (pf0, true); alpha_picture = render.create_picture (alpha_pixmap, pf1, DrawablePicture.Attributes.EMPTY); // color picture pf0.clear (); pf0.set_depth (24); pf0.set_type (PictFormat.Type.DIRECT); pf0.set_direct (16, 0xff, 8, 0xff, 0, 0xff, 0, 0); pf1 = render.picture_format (pf0, true); DrawablePicture.Attributes attr = new DrawablePicture.Attributes (); attr.set_repeat (true); color_picture = render.create_picture (color_pixmap, pf1, attr); } public void paint () { window.clear (false); color_gc.set_foreground (0xff0000); color_pixmap.rectangle (color_gc, 0, 0, 1, 1, true); alpha_gc.set_foreground (0x00); alpha_pixmap.rectangle (alpha_gc, 0, 0, window.width, window.height, true); alpha_gc.set_foreground (0x7f); alpha_pixmap.rectangle (alpha_gc, 10, 10, 50, 50, true); render.composite (Render.OVER, color_picture, alpha_picture, window_picture, 0, 0, 0, 0, 0, 0, window.width, window.height); color_gc.set_foreground (0x0000ff); color_pixmap.rectangle (color_gc, 0, 0, 1, 1, true); alpha_gc.set_foreground (0x00); alpha_pixmap.rectangle (alpha_gc, 0, 0, window.width, window.height, true); alpha_gc.set_foreground (0x7f); alpha_pixmap.rectangle (alpha_gc, 40, 40, 50, 50, true); render.composite (Render.OVER, color_picture, alpha_picture, window_picture, 0, 0, 0, 0, 0, 0, window.width, window.height+10); display.flush (); } public static void main (String [] args) throws Exception { new Blend (args).exec (); } }
